Express heartfelt sympathy with the Loving Grace Wreath, a refined funeral tribute handcrafted by Flower Delivery Gospel Oak. This elegant wreath features exquisite purple roses, delicate pink spray roses, and lush leather leaves, thoughtfully arranged to create a timeless symbol of love, remembrance, and support for the bereaved family.

Available in three sizes - Original (30cm/12"), Deluxe (36cm/14"), and Grand (41cm/16") - this sympathy wreath can be tailored to suit any service or memorial. The deluxe size is pictured, showcasing the rich colour contrast and premium blooms that make this design stand out. Each rose may arrive with its natural guard petals intact to protect the inner petals during transit; simply remove them for a flawless, full display.

Our skilled florists in Gospel Oak use only fresh, high-quality flowers and follow a careful substitution policy, ensuring any seasonal replacements match the style, colour palette, and value of the original design.
